I guess I've suggested that the Stars over achieved because I don't rate their bowling attack as high as other attacks in the league. We didn't have Malinga this time, or any other foreign bowler. Jackson Bird I do rate highly, but Michael Beer I don't rate at all, although having said that, Beer actually did pretty well. Scott Boland is average, although John Hastings is actually pretty decent. Clint McKay seems to be in decline, and only came into the side when James Faulkner was drafted into the national ODI squad.
In terms of results, we were lucky to get the win over the Sydney Sixers and the Perth Scorchers, and almost blew the second game against the Renegades, after blowing them away a week earlier. Having lost Matthew Wade in the off season, and losing David Hussey pre season, I wasn't expecting a top four finish. Therefore finishing third was an over achievement, IMHO.
Going forward, we need to replace Luke Wright with a quality international bowler and Clint McKay needs to turn back the clock.
